Overview
Patch release (2.1.3 → 2.1.4) from an updated Convoy OpenAPI spec, with version bumps in
package.json, lockfiles, Speakeasy metadata, andRELEASES.md.The functional change is a new optional
syncDynamicEventAckfield on project configuration types (ModelsProjectConfigfor outbound updates, plus create/response config shapes). It maps tosync_dynamic_event_ackin JSON and controls whetherPOST /events/dynamicwaits for endpoint/subscription resolution before returning 2xx (default remains async 201-on-queue). Generated Zod inbound/outbound schemas and model docs were updated accordingly.Reviewed by Cursor Bugbot for commit 9bdcac4. Bugbot is set up for automated code reviews on this repo. Configure here.
